The 4th of July Fireworks Celebration will be held at Churchill Road Elementary School, 7100 Churchill Road, McLean, starting at 6:30 p.m. on Monday, July 4. The event, produced annually by the McLean Community Center, is free. The fireworks show begins at sunset, which is approximately 9:15 p.m.
In case of inclement weather, only the fireworks portion of the event will be present on Tuesday, July 5 at 8 p.m. Attendees can enjoy musical entertainment by a local DJ and there will be several food trucks on the grounds selling a variety of entrees and snacks. There will not be parking Churchill Road or nearby Cooper Middle School.
Attendees can take a free shuttle from one of two locations. St. John’s Episcopal Church, located at 6715 Georgetown Pike, McLean, and McLean Community Center, located at 1234 Ingleside Ave., McLean, starting at 6:25 p.m. Handicap-accessible buses will be available at both sites.
Smoking, pets, fireworks, glass containers, weapons, sparklers, vaping and alcohol are not allowed on school grounds. The fireworks display will be provided by East Coast Pyrotechnics. For more information, call 703-790-0123 or visit bit.ly/1UsHVrF.
